We won’t miss the best photography sites & locations

Yellow Mountain Sunrise: Bright Summit, Lion Peak, Refreshing Terrace

Yellow Mountain Sunset: Bright Summit, Cloud-Dispelling Pavilion, Flying-Over Rock

Yellow Mountain Seas of Clouds: West Sea Grand Canyon (also for grotesque rock forest), Refreshing Terrace

Hongcun & Xidi Villages: original elegant village layout with original Huizhou style architecture dating to Ming and Qing Dyansty

Mukeng Bamboo Forest: one of the shooting locations of the film Crouching Tiger Hidden Dragon

Xin’an River Landscape Gallery: natural scenery, rape flowers, Huizhou village and culture

Suggested times for photography

April to June and September to November are the best times for Huangshan and Yellow Mountain photography.

The spring season from March to May is ideal for rapeseed-flower photography.

December to March is the season for Yellow Mountain winter photography.

Then take cable car down the mountain, and transfer to Bishan Village in Yi County, one of the famous Huizhou-style villages in Huangshan. The village has the ruins of Song Dynasty garden, a private school in the Ming Dynasty, and an ancient pagoda in the Qing Dynast, as well as more than 100 well-preserved ancient dwellings and ancestral halls, which are marvelous themes for photography.

Mukeng Bamboo Forest has inspired the “dreamlike sword fight on the bamboo” of Oscar winner Crouching Tiger Hidden Dragon. The forest is a natural oxygen bar and a land of idyllic beauty – you’ll enjoy it. Then head for Xidi Village (or Hongcun Village), part of the UNESCO-protected Yellow Mountain and Southern Anhui ancient villages.
